" The Raspberry Pi is a low cost, credit-card sized computer that 
plugs into a computer monitor or TV, and uses a standard keyboard and 
mouse. It is a capable little device that enables people of all ages 
to explore computing, and to learn how to program in languages like 
Scratch and Python. It's capable of doing everything you'd expect a 
desktop computer to do, from browsing the internet and playing high-
definition video, to making spreadsheets, word-processing, and playing 
games.

What's more, the Raspberry Pi has the ability to interact with the 
outside world, and has been used in a wide array of digital maker 
projects, from music machines and parent detectors to weather stations 
and tweeting birdhouses with infra-red cameras.
